Latest Patents

Asuru's latest patents include innovative compositions and methods related to sodium hypochlorite. The first patent presents compositions comprising comminuted sodium hypochlorite pentahydrate crystals with a specific length-to-diameter ratio, along with a mother liquor saturated in sodium hypochlorite. This invention emphasizes the importance of excess alkalinity and additional alkali or alkali earth metal salts in the composition. The second patent details a sodium hypochlorite composition that consists of a slurry of sodium hypochlorite pentahydrate crystals in a mother liquor saturated in sodium hypochlorite. This composition can include sodium chloride and alkali stabilizers such as sodium hydroxide and sodium carbonate, with specific temperature conditions for optimal storage and transportation.
